About the Company

Shaw Healthcare is a leading provider of care services, specializing in elderly residential care, dementia care, and support for individuals with mental health conditions, acquired brain injuries, and learning disabilities. Partnering with local authorities, Shaw Healthcare designs tailored care solutions to meet specific community needs.

As the largest employee-owned care provider and the third largest employee-owned company in the UK, Shaw Healthcare is dedicated to investing in its staff to ensure exceptional care is delivered by a skilled and passionate team. With a strong sense of community known as “The Shaw Family,” the company is committed to personalized, high-quality care that prioritizes the preferences and well-being of its residents.

About the service:

New Elmcroft is a bright, spacious modern care home located in a quiet residential setting in Shoreham by Sea, close to Brighton and Worthing. The home provides 60 single en-suite bedrooms divided into 6 separate self-contained units each with its own lounge/dining area. The care of the individual is our highest priority. Each resident’s privacy and dignity is at the very heart of our philosophy and the atmosphere is warm and welcoming.

Main Duties

  • Assessing patients’ health and care needs and developing care plans
  • Administering medication and monitoring services users response
  • Providing nursing care, including wound care and palliative care
  • Liaising with other healthcare professionals to coordinate personalised care
  • Supporting service users with activities of daily living, including bathing, dressing, and toileting
  • Providing emotional support to service users  and their families
  • Maintaining accurate and up-to-date records
  • Working within the Care Quality Commission (CQC) guidelines to ensure high standards of care
  • Contributing to the development and implementation of policies and procedures
  • Participating in the induction and ongoing training of new staff members
